A seismic support channel production line arrives as a 20-tonne shipment. This page covers what happens from container to first approved part.


Stage 1 — Before the Container Arrives

Foundation

Plan for a level floor able to carry 20000 kg. The shipping package measures 2600 × 300 × 200 cm, so confirm access and lifting capacity in advance.

Power

Supply is 380 V three phase, sized for a total connected load of 69 KW.

Material

Have coil ready in the widths you intend to run: 135 mm, 157 mm, 177 mm and 197 mm, at 1.5 – 2.5 mm thickness.

Stage 2 — Positioning and Assembly

  1. Offload and position the mill sections along the intended production axis.
  2. Level the arch frame; the gearbox and arch frame drive relies on correct alignment.
  3. Connect hydraulic lines and confirm fluid levels.
  4. Connect the 380 V supply to the control cabinet.
  5. Confirm rotation direction before loading coil.

Stage 3 — Dry Run

Run the mill empty and confirm the drive reaches 10 – 15 m/min without vibration or unusual noise. Check the cut-off cycle with the Cr12MoV blade before introducing material.


Stage 4 — First Article

  1. Load coil at the lower end of the 1.5 – 2.5 mm range for the first run.
  2. Produce a short length and check web width, flange height and squareness.
  3. Verify hole position against the engineered drawing.
  4. Adjust roller settings if required, then repeat.
  5. Approve the first article before starting batch production.

Stage 5 — Operator Handover

  • Setting length and quantity for a batch.
  • Changing between the four feeding widths.
  • Daily lubrication points and inspection routine.
  • Blade condition checks and replacement interval.

Commissioning FAQ

Q1. What foundation is needed?

A level floor carrying 20000 kg, with access for a 2600 × 300 × 200 cm package.

Q2. What electrical supply must be prepared?

380 V three phase sized for 69 KW.

Q3. How long does commissioning take?

It depends on site readiness. Foundation, power and coil availability are the usual constraints rather than the machine itself.

Q4. Is engineer support available?

Yes, guidance is provided for positioning, connection, first article and operator training.

Q5. What should the first article be checked against?

Web width, flange height, squareness and hole position, compared with your engineered drawing.
